Kinetic energy of an electron accelerated through a potential difference of 100 V is

a
1.6 X 10-17 J
b
1.6 X 1021 J
c
1.6 X 10-29 J
d
1.6 X 10-34 J

detailed solution

Correct option is A

By using KE=QV⇒KE=1.6×10-19×100 =1.6×10-17 J
